The Eternal Magnetism of Hats: A Short Timeline

Hats have long served as both functional and fashionable additions, reflecting social standards and personal taste throughout history. From ancient civilizations to modern times, hats have played a important role in denoting status, profession, and identity. In ancient Egypt, for instance, pharaohs adorned themselves with elaborate headdresses to signify their divine rule. The Middle Ages saw the rise of pointed hats, often indicating a person's social standing or occupation. By the 18th century, elaborate wigs and tricorn hats became symbols of aristocracy in Europe. The 19th and early 20th centuries introduced a wide array of styles, including the bowler and fedora, marking significant shifts in fashion and gender roles. As society evolved, so too did the hat's purpose—from protection against the elements to a statement of individuality. Today, hats continue to captivate, embodying both tradition and contemporary trends while enhancing personal expression in wardrobes.

Guidelines for Selecting the Ideal Hat According to Your Facial Features?

How can one guarantee the perfect hat complements their face shape? Deciding on the right hat involves understanding the proportions and angles of one’s face. For individuals with a round face, styles like wide-brimmed hats or angular designs can add definition. Oval faces benefit from more options; almost any style will complement their features. For square faces, softer, rounded hats can help balance sharp angles, and heart-shaped faces often look nice in hats with wider brims or styles that draw attention downward. For long faces, hats that add width, including floppies or fedoras, are a good match. Ultimately, the secret is picking a hat that creates harmony with facial features and guarantees comfort and style. Keeping these guidelines in mind allows one to confidently pick a hat that shows off their natural beauty.

Hat Care: Care and Storage

Protecting the condition of a hat calls for regular maintenance and proper storage methods. Regular cleaning is paramount; for fabric hats, delicate brushing can remove soil and dust, while felt hats may profit from quality cleaning products. Limit exposure of hats to direct sun for prolonged periods, as this can bring about fading and deterioration.

Regarding storage, hats should be secured in a cool, dry place. Using a hat box or a assigned space avoids them from becoming misshapen. For large-brimmed hats, it is suggested to store them reversed to safeguard their shape. Avoid stacking hats, as this can cause crease marks or damage. Additionally, looking after the rim and apex by managing them carefully will extend their lifespan. By complying with these upkeep and storage methods, hat devotees can promise their cherished hats continue in excellent condition for years to come.

What Materials Are Commonly Utilized in Hat Manufacturing?

Common materials employed in hat manufacturing include wool, cotton, straw, felt, and leather. Each material provides unique characteristics, influencing the hat's durability, wearability, and style, catering to various fashion preferences and weather-related requirements.

How Do I Measure My Head for a Perfect Fit?

One should measure for a ideal hat fit through the use of a soft tape measure placed around the widest area of the head, typically positioned above the ears and eyebrows, confirming a tight yet pleasant fit.

What Hat Etiquette Rules Should You Follow?

Hat etiquette generally involves removing hats indoors, particularly in dining establishments and residential settings, avoiding wearing them during the national anthem, and choosing appropriate styles for formal events. Understanding these rules guarantees respectful and fashionable hat-wearing.
